/* FONT FACES */body, .fctext, h1, h2, h3 {font-family:georgia,arial,serif;}#slogan, #footer, .label, .listsub h3, #footertext, .regitem, #dropmenu, .date, .calendardayofweek {font-family:Arial,Helvetica,sans-serif;}/* FONT SIZES */body, .fctext, .listsub h3, #footertext {font-size:14px;line-height:18px;}#dropmenu ul {font-size:14px;line-height:22px;} #footer, .label, .regitem, .date {font-size:12px;line-height:16px;}h1, .calendareventdate {font-size:21px;line-height:25px;font-weight:normal;}h2, h3 {font-size:18px;line-height:23px;font-weight:normal;}/* FONT STYLES */.todaydate, #footertext {font-weight:bold;}.calendardayofweek, #slogan, #footertext, #dropmenu {text-transform:uppercase;}a, a:visited {text-decoration:none;} /* COLORS */#slogan, a, a:visited, .calendardayofweek, h1, h2, h3, .date, .calendarday {color:#77060c;}a:hover, a:active {color:#000000;}#dropmenu a, #dropmenu a:visited {color:#b68d84;text-shadow:-1px -1px 2px #040e19;} #dropmenu a:hover, #dropmenu a:active {color:#ffffff;}h1,h2,h3, #slogan, .calendareventdate, .calendardayofweek, .sidelink {text-shadow: 1px 1px 2px #777777;}/* BACKGROUNDS */body, #todaybg {background:#ddd9d7;} #logo {background:url(mobilebook.jpg) bottom center no-repeat;}#dropmenu {background:url(dropmenu.png) repeat-x;}.sidebaritemdoc {padding:0px;} .sidelink, .listpage .listfile, .calendarday, .regitem, .blogfooter {background:#edeef4;}/* BORDERS */.caltablecell, .caltablecell2 {border-right:1px #ddd9d7 solid;border-bottom:1px #ddd9d7 solid;} .caltable {border-top:1px #ddd9d7 solid;border-left:1px #ddd9d7 solid;}.regitem, .blogfooter {border:1px #b4aba6 solid;}/* FORMATTING */#wrapper {margin:0px;padding:0px;}.date {display:block;margin-bottom:3px;}#slogan {top:1px;left:5px;text-align:left;position:absolute;z-index:0;}#logo img {margin-top:10px;margin-bottom:50px;}.sidebartitle, .sidebaritem .listoutbg {padding:0px 4px 2px 4px;} .sidelink, .listpage .listfile {padding:4px 4px 4px 4px;}.sidelink, .listpage .listfile {margin-top:1px;}.calitem {margin:0px 1px 0px 1px;padding:2px}.calendareventdate {margin:0px 1px 0px 1px;padding:4px;} .listdate {display:none;}.sidebarpara img, .pageparagraph img, .slideimg, .regitem img {margin:2px 10px 2px 0px;width:99%;} .regitem img {width:160px;height:auto;}.sidebaritemdoc {margin-top:10px;} #newslist {margin:0px 5px 0px 5px;}.regitem .homepageinclude {clear:both;} .regitem {margin-bottom:5px;clear:both;padding:5px 5px 5px 5px;}